When do they pay the IMSS 2023 Pension?
Authorities from the Mexican Institute of Social Security announced that the beneficiaries of the Pension program IMSS They will receive an extra amount as of February 1, 2023, due to the increase in the minimum wage.
The increase in the monthly salary that was approved for this 2023, went from 172.87 to 207.44 pesos; while in the Free Zone of the Northern Border it goes from 260.34 to 312.41 pesos per day, which represents a total of a 20% increase in both regional zones of the country.
Who will receive extra payment in the IMSS Pension?
People have to take into account that although the increases in the minimum wage and the amount of the IMSS Pension are positive, not all people will be able to enjoy the increases.
In this sense, the IMSS assured that the only pensioners and retired who will receive the deposit are those who are under the following laws:

- Social Security Law (LSS) 1973: The increase for IMSS pensions that belong to this regime will be proportional to the increase in the minimum wage, so from February they will rise 20%.
- Law 1997: The increase in these pensions will depend on the National Consumer Price Index (INPC), the inflation rate and the increase in the general minimum wage.
- Guaranteed minimum pension: Retirees who receive the guaranteed pension from the IMSS must receive at least the equivalent of a monthly minimum wage, which is equivalent to 6,583 pesos and represents an increase of 12.8%.
IMSS pension: Payment schedule 2023
- Payment 1: January 2
- Payment 2: February 1st
- Payment 3: March 1st
- Payment 4: April 3
- Payment 5: may 1
- payment 6: June 1
- Payment 7: 3rd of July
- Payment 8: August 1
- Payment 9: September 1st
- Payment 10: October 2nd
- Payment 11: November 1st
- Payment 12: December 1st

How to start the pension process at the IMSS?
People who want to formally start the process must go to the economic benefits window in the corresponding Family Medicine Unit (UMF) and have the following documents:
- An official photo ID
- A document that proves the Social Security Number of the insured
- Proof of residence less than three months old
- curp
- AFORE account statement
- Proof of registration to the Federal Taxpayer Registry
- A document issued by the bank that includes the account number and password of the insured
On the other hand, for retirement pensions at advanced age or old age, the IMSS enabled My Digital Pension, a platform to expedite the process before going to the Family Medicine Unit and continuing with the process.
